EnsancheRent Prices 2026
Our Verdict
"Bougie"
At a median of €13.9/m², the area is officially BOUGIE and prices reflect the proximity to the regional assembly and the main shopping drag. It is not a gentrification trap yet, mostly because the old money never left, but you are paying for the privilege of being a five-minute walk from El Corte Inglés. If you are paying the upper limit of €17.5/m² without a private garage included, you are being taken for a ride.
The Vibe:This is where the local professional class migrated when they got tired of the cramped Casco Antiguo and wanted elevators and wide sidewalks. You will spend a significant portion of your life circling the blocks around Plaza de España looking for a parking spot that doesn't exist. It is dominated by massive 1970s apartment blocks and the constant hum of traffic along Paseo Alfonso XIII.

Locals Ask
Can I survive here without renting a garage?
Only if you enjoy the meditative art of driving in circles for forty minutes every evening after work.
Is the noise level high near Paseo Alfonso XIII?
Yes, it is the city's main artery; expect sirens, buses, and the general roar of 20,000 commuters.
Are the apartments modernized?
It's a coin flip between high-end 2020s renovations and 'luxury' 1975 units that still have original orange tiles.
Is it mostly students because of the UPCT?
There is a student presence, but the high rents usually filter out everyone except the ones with wealthy parents.
What is the best spot for a quick grocery run?
Hit the Mercadona on Calle San Juan for your basics or the El Corte Inglés basement if you want the fancy stuff.
